Holiday
Home Camp 
On the shores of Geneva lake in the village of Williams Bay, WI in Walworth county
Operated by: Lake Geneva Fresh Air Association Inc.
Holiday Home Camp provides recreational and educational opportunities for children
from urban, low income communities, primarily from Chicago and Milwaukee. HHC
has two programs: our general camping program is for 7 to 12 year old children
who attend camp 12 days and our Leadership Training Program is a year-round program
for 13 to 18 year old. Our campers are generally referred from foster care agencies
and social service agencies working with youth or their families. Our programs
focus on building cooperative living skills and team skills, with the objective
of building the self-esteem of our campers. Employment at HHC provides a great
opportunity and experience for people wanting to work in the field of education,
public health, or outdoor ed.

Luther Point Bible
Camp 
6 miles east and 3 miles south of Grantsburg , WI in Burnett County
Operated by: Luther Point Bible Camp Association
Luther Point’s mission is “Forming Faith, Pointing to Christ”.
We serve over 1,100 campers per summer ranging in age from 5 year olds to 17
year olds plus family groups through on-site programs and an additional 600
campers in off-site congregational Day Camp programs. We hire a summer staff
of about 45 high school and college age young adults who serve for 10 weeks
during the summer. The main camp is located on Big Wood Lake . We have a centralized,
residential camp program and off-site canoe trips on the Namekagon and St Croix
Rivers . Maximum in-camp capacity is 152. Programming includes daily worship,
campfires, water activities, Bible Study, informal sports, small group team
building, crafts, etc.

Nicolet For Girls 
12 miles east of Eagle River, WI on Hwy 70 in Forest county
Operated by: the Starz Family
Founded in 1944, Camp Nicolet is family owned and operated. Located in Wisconsin's
beautiful North woods, we have 100 campers/session for a 1:3 staff/camper ratio.
An international camp family, we offer many exciting activities including water
skiing, wakeboarding, sailing, kayaking, canoeing, swimming, tennis, English
riding, land sports, crafts, yoga, drama, & many more. Wilderness adventures
compliment in-camp activities. Nicolet is a traditional resident camp accredited
by the American Camping Association.

YMCA Phantom Lake
Camp 
Southeastern WI near Mukwonago, WI in Waukesha county
Operated by: Phantom Lake
YMCA Camp,
Phantom Lake YMCA, established in 1896, is one of the oldest Y camps in the U.S.
Nestled along Phantom Lake among 72 acres in the Kettle Moraine, Phantom offers
traditional resident camp, day camp,and adventure trips to youth 3-17 yrs old.
